Glen Hotel Pub / Hotel [Unverified]

Venue Description

Glen Hotel
The Glen Hotel is a family owned and operated hotel located on Brisbane's south side.
Meals
Bottle Shop Attached
Kids Area / Play Ground
Add Personal Notes